[cairo] Pushing vmx patches in pixman
Luca Barbato
lu_zero at gentoo.org
Sun Jun 1 07:38:46 PDT 2008
Soeren Sandmann wrote:
> Luca Barbato <lu_zero at gentoo.org> writes:
>
>>> In addition to mailing the patches, it's also convenient if you push
>>> your git branch to a public place. And this is really required before
>>> you push directly to cairo or pixman repositories so we can ensure
>>> your commits look exactly the way they should.
>>>
>> I published the branch as you suggested and here is the current diff
>> from master.
>
> I don't have a PowerPC, so I can't test this myself. The minimum
> amount of testing that needs to be done is:
>
> (a) An X server linked to pixman works and displays a GNOME
> desktop correctly, specifically without artefacts in the icon
> rendering.
I'm using this pixman since the first time the code passed the test, so
this should work even if I'm not exactly using a gnome desktop I'm using
many gtk applications.
> (b) Rendercheck run against the X server generally
> passes. There are a number of options to this program. The
> most important formats to test are 16 and 24 bit RGB formats,
> and 8 bit alpha formats. The most important operations are
> BLEND, OVER, ADD, IN, CLEAR.
I need to know more about this.
>
> (c) The cairo test suite passes when run like this:
>
> env CAIRO_TEST_TARGET=image make test
Right now it fails on font related tests and it is expected since I
don't have the required fonts.
it also fails on leaky-dashed-rectangle but I'm not sure if it's pixman
related.
I updated my branch to build with the current changes.
lu
--
Luca Barbato
Gentoo Council Member
Gentoo/linux Gentoo/PPC
http://dev.gentoo.org/~lu_zero
More information about the cairo
mailing list